Drug Addiction and the Enabler

It is not unusual in most cases of addiction in Union Springs that the individual's habit is made possible entirely or in part by a person in their immediate environment. An enabler is either a knowing or unaware participant in the individuals struggle with drug addiction, and is someone who makes their addiction possible or easier to prolong. The act of enabling is typically carried out out of "concern" or "worry", but is more harmful than good in the end. A good example of an enabler is a family member or partner who gives a drug addicted individual any kind of money, housing, transportation, and may even obtain the individual's drug for them. The thinking behind this is often that the enabling is keeping the individual in a safe and stable scenario, instead of being on the streets or in harmful situations.

Enablers are typically the essential component in an addicted individual's life which makes addiction possible. Reversely, enablers can also be the key to helping someone get off of drugs once the enabling is discontinued. As soon as the enabling has been discontinued, drug addicted individuals will often realize that it is no longer possible to continue their habit and will reach a crisis point. This is why an enabler must recognize the situation immediately and instead of prolonging the individual's addiction, get them into an effective drug rehabilitation center in Union Springs. Only then will both the enabler and the drug addict be able to go on with their lives in a much healthier and sane manner.

Drug Rehabilitation and Detox for Withdrawal Symptoms

One of the reasons drug addicted people find it difficult to stop using drugs once they start using them, is because of physical and psychological dependency that inevitably occurs when the individual uses drugs long enough. It no longer becomes a matter of "willpower" because their bodies and minds will actually produce extremely uncomfortable withdrawal symptoms when they try to stop using drugs. This is called drug withdrawal, and is a major roadblock for those who want to stop using drugs. Addicts will fall very ill during withdrawal and can even die in in some cases, as seizures and strokes can occur with certain drugs and with alcohol. Depression is a very common withdrawal symptom, which can become so extreme that an individual may commit suicide.

To relieve certain withdrawal symptoms and to make detox a safer process, it is suggested that addicts who wish to quit do so in the proper environment such as a drug treatment program. Drug treatment programs in Union Springs can not only see individuals safely through the detox process and help alleviate and ease withdrawal symptoms, but also ensure that the person doesn't relapse back into drug use. After detox has been completed, treatment professionals in Union Springs will then ensure that all underlying psychological and emotional issues tied to the person's addiction are addressed so that they stay off of drugs once they leave the drug rehab program.

Drug Overdose in Union Springs

A drug overdose in reference to prescription drugs happens when a person takes more than the medically recommended dose of the medication. A drug overdose in reference to illicit drugs that are used to get high takes place when a person's body cannot metabolize the drug quickly enough to avoid damaging side effects. An individual experiencing a drug overdose in Union Springs may have various physically noticeable symptoms that should be taken very seriously.

Drug Overdose Symptoms:

  • problems with vital signs (temperature, pulse rate, blood pressure) are common in a drug overdose and can be life threatening. Vital signs in the case of drug overdoses can be increased, decreased, or completely absent.
  • Sleepiness, confusion, and coma are very typical drug overdose symptoms and can be particularly dangerous if the person breathes vomit into the lungs (aspirated).
  • When a person is experiencing a drug overdose, their skin may be cool and sweaty, or it could be hot and dry.
  • There is a possibility that a person having a drug overdose will experience chest pain or their breathing may become slow, rapid, shallow, or deep.
  • Abdominal pain, nausea, diarrhea, and vomiting are also typical in a drug overdose. Blood in the stool, or vomiting blood caused by a drug overdose can be life threatening.
  • Some drugs can damage specific organs like the kidneys, heart or lungs in the case of a drug overdose.

Always take appropriate caution when dealing with a drug overdose. Medical treatment in Union Springs will be dictated by the specific drug used in the overdose. Facts that can be supplied about the amount of the drug ingested and the time that the drug was used, and any underlying medical conditions that the individual in Union Springs is exhibiting can be very helpful to medical staff treating a particular person that is having a drug overdose.
